What’s proposed
Ground floor extension to the rear, first floor extension to the side and rear, replacement of existing front porch with new porch structure, all totalling 37sq.m additional floor area to existing semi-detached dwelling, new external wall insulation wrap and render to ground and first floors, replacement and or upgrade of all external windows and doors, internal refurbishment works and all associated site works
WEB5623/25 is a planning application to Dublin City Council for ground floor extension to the rear, first floor extension to the side and rear, received on 7 Nov 2025; the council declared it invalid on 10 Nov 2025.

Zoning at the site
Zone Z1 - DEV PLAN 2022-2028
Z1: Sustainable Residential Neighbourhoods: To protect, provide and improve residential amenities.
An established residential area. The objective is to protect existing residential amenity as well as to provide housing — which is the objective a neighbour's objection to an overbearing extension is usually argued under.
